Sixteen charges of corruption and irregularities have been slapped by a Rajya Sabha constituted panel against Chief Justice of Sikkim High Court Justice P D Dinkaran, who is facing impeachment proceedings in Parliament. The committee comprising Supreme Court Justice Aftab Alam, Karnataka High Court Justice K S Khehar and eminent jurist P P Roy issued the charge-sheet to Dinakaran on March 16 and has sought his response by April 9.

Kerala-based People's Democratic Party leader Abdul Nasser Madani has moved the Supreme Court seeking a stay on his arrest in connection with 2008 Bengaluru serial blasts case. Madani has sought anticipatory bail which was rejected by the Karnataka High Court on August 3. The petition is likely to be listed for mentioning on Tuesday, his advocate Adolf Mathew said.

The Supreme Court collegium on Friday transferred Justice Dinakaran to Sikkim high court. On April 3, the collegium had asked the chief justice of Karnataka high court to go on leave. Dinakaran, 59, has not been performing judicial functions after Rajya Sabha Chairman Hamid Ansari admitted a motion in December seeking his removal on charges of corruption, land-grab and abuse of the judicial office.

The Bengaluru police filed an affidavit before the Karnataka high court on Thursday alleging that controversial People's Democratic Party leader Abdul Nasar Madani was trying to form an Islamic India. Madani was arrested on Tuesday for his alleged role in the Bengaluru serial blasts that had rocked the city on July 25, 2008. On Wednesday, Madani had filed an application in the high court seeking his discharge from the case.
